India's Opposition Frames Data Sovereignty as AI Battleground in U.S. Trade Dispute
Rahul Gandhi accused the Modi government of handing India's data to the U.S. to fuel its AI dominance over China, framing data as geopolitical leverage in a rare political speech about AI.
India's Congress party, led by Rahul Gandhi, has reframed the country's trade relationship with the United States as an AI data sovereignty issue. In a rally speech amplified by the party's official account, Gandhi argued that "US needs India's data to fight China in AI" and accused Prime Minister Modi of having "handed all data to America" as part of broader trade concessions. The post collected over 4,000 likes.
